An exchange-traded fund (ETF) is a security that tracks an index, a commodity, or a basket of assets like stocks and bonds. ETFs can be bought and sold just like stocks on stock exchanges.

A Bitcoin ETF would track the price of Bitcoin, allowing investors to buy it like they would any other stock. The advantage of an ETF is that it provides a way to invest in an asset without having to buy the underlying asset.

For example, imagine you want to invest in gold but you don’t want to buy and store physical gold. You could buy shares in a gold ETF, which would track the price of gold. If the price of gold goes up, the value of your ETF shares would go up as well.

A Bitcoin ETF would work in a similar way. If the price of Bitcoin goes up, the value of the ETF shares would go up. This would provide a way for investors to gain exposure to the price movement of Bitcoin without having to buy and store Bitcoin themselves.

ETFs have become increasingly popular in recent years as a way to invest in a wide variety of assets. There are now ETFs that track everything from stocks and bonds to commodities and real estate.
